Filming and Editing
We have discovered a few limitations whilst filming recently and that has been the fact our camera has a poor charge which means our footage ends up being lost and not saved. Also the fact we used a shared camera meant that someone else used the camera and accidentally deleted our footage. To fix this we had to end up spending hours on re filming and try to catch up with the rest of our class members. Another limitation that seemed to be a big problem was the quality of the camera, it had a poor HD and gave of a really bad effect which overall made the footage bad. To fix this we changed the camera and made sure we did not move our camera as much as when we did it made the footage blurry and slow.
We are now onto the editing and we are finding this part a breeze as a lot of our footage fits in well perfectly so it means we do not have a lot of adjustments to add. We have involved a lot of different styles of editing such as different saturations and contrasts of the colour of the filming and have added in some slow motion and speeding up of the filming too.
